    Adding a speedo with trip odo, need to add the hole for the trip odo shaft

    I drill plastic with wood drills. Very low pressure and medium speed. You can use a hot wire to melt the hole. Not red glowing hot but hot enough to melt the plastic.

    TH350 from '84 GMC w/ 305. Trans appears to be leaking from the yoke on tailshaft.

    Sleeve: GM GENUINE 8654063 / ACDelco 08654063 O-ring: GM GENUINE 3764601 / ACDelco 03764601 ~20$, availble at Summit, Rockauto and many other stores. Only tail housing has to be removed for installation. https://www.gmsquarebody.com/threads/2wd-th350-output-yoke-center-leak.31391/

    '81 K30 4X4, 454 Exhaust Manifolds....time for headers ?

    If you want headers you have to pay $$. Cheap headers often leak, are made with flimsy walled pipes, rust quickly and sound like a fart in soda can. Good headers or stick with manifolds, that's my 0.02$
